The unforgettable, troublemaker, and jokester Jess “Little Stinger” Landeros Perez, 70, of Gilroy, California, passed away on June 3, 2026, surrounded by his loving family.
Jesus Acevedo Perez and Dolores Landeros Perez were blessed by the birth of their first son, Jess, on July 24, 1955, in Gilroy, California. Growing up with three rambunctious brothers and a loving sister, he learned early on how to hold his own; and how to make everyone laugh while doing it. Jess graduated from Gilroy High in 1974, and remained a lifelong resident of the community he cherished.
Jess met the love of his life, Zenida (Ballesteros) Perez, in 1980 and the two were married on February 12, 1983. Together they built a family filled with love, laughter, and countless memories — along with more than a few stories that will be retold for generations.
Jess was a proud truck driver for over 30 years, thanks to his cousin, Pete Alatorre. He found purpose in the open road, driving long hours for those he loved. Jess retired in 2004 from PDM Steel Service Centers Inc. When he wasn’t working, he could be found listening to oldies and taking charge of the grill as Jess "Emeril," while camping in Yosemite, Oregon, KOA, or Casa de Fruta. He enjoyed rib cook-offs with his brother-in-law Phil, and campfire drinks and stories with his wife, sister-in-law Bobbie, and the other Perez family. He never missed an episode of Monday Night RAW or Friday Night SmackDown, and he never passed up a chance to watch A Christmas Story, a Godzilla movie, or American Graffiti. A loyal Raiders fan, he watched every game — win or lose — with the same dedication.
Family was the heart of Jess’ world. He is survived by his loving wife, Zenida Perez; daughters Jessica Flores (Rafael) and Alyssa Perez; mother Dolores Landeros Perez; siblings Gloria Vaca (Ruben), Gabriel Perez (Alisa), Greg Perez; sister‑in‑law Julie Perez; and a large extended family of aunts, uncles, cousins, nieces, nephews, great‑nieces, great‑nephews, and great‑great nephews. He was preceded in death by his father, Jesus Acevedo Perez, and his brother, Russell Perez.
Jess leaves behind a legacy of love, laughter, and joy that his family will carry forward with pride and tenderness.
A viewing will be held at 11 AM with funeral services at 12noon on Wednesday, June 17, 2026, at Habing Family Funeral Home, 129 4th St, Gilroy, CA. Interment will follow at St. Mary Cemetery, 900 First Street, Gilroy, CA.
